What are these Fender Lights called, and how do I replace the strip?

The strip of small colored lights on one of my front fenders has 3-4 burned out "bulbs". (see pic) I want to replace the entire strip, but a) don't know what this strip is called, and b) have no idea how to replace it. I've searched for the name of this light strip but can't find anything related to it! My Spyder is an 2012 RT-SE5. These lights don't appear to be aftermarket, but I can't find any reference to them!

What are they called, and how do I replace the strip? One side is fine, all bulbs work, but I'll replace both sides if I can identify and locate replacements, and if I'm told how to replace and connect them.

Value accessories or tricled. Tricled is the actual manufacture and sells to both slingmods and value accessories. Rick is the guy at value and Cindy is the lady at tricled.
 
Rick and Teresa at Value Accessories are sponsoring the Maggie Valley rally on the first full weekend of Oct. You could probably even get them installed there. As well as meeting alot of other nice folks that share the Spyder fever.
